我有一个基于 Web 的 Linux 服务器,我想使用 rsnapshot 每小时进行一次备份。这是我的 rsnapshot 文件配置:
config_version 1.2
snapshot_root /var/Majjane-Save/
cmd_cp /bin/cp
cmd_rm /bin/rm
cmd_rsync /usr/bin/rsync
cmd_logger /usr/bin/logger
cmd_du /usr/bin/du
cmd_rsnapshot_diff /usr/bin/rsnapshot-diff
retain hourly 24
verbose 2
loglevel 3
logfile /var/log/rsnapshot.log
lockfile /var/run/rsnapshot.pid
exclude /var/www/clients/
exclude /var/www/apps/
backup /var/www/ localhost/var/Majjane-Save/
问题是当我进行 3 个备份时:
- hourly.0 :备份的文件夹有15个文件
- hourly.1 :备份的文件夹有 14 个文件(我从文件夹 /var/www/ 中删除了一个文件)
- hourly.2 :备份的文件夹有 15 个文件(我创建了与第一个文件不同的其他文件)
当我尝试从备份中恢复第一个删除的文件 hourly.0 时,我没有找到它,您可以说所有 hourly.x 文件夹不再只是符号链接。